**Action item (PM-214, Coldvault archival):** Automate archiving of cold storage buckets older than the retention cutoff. Manual sweeps missed two regions last quarter and blew the storage budget. Owner: infra rotation. Sweep cadence, batch size, and age thresholds must be config-driven, not hardcoded, so on-call can tune under load. Dry-run mode required before first prod run. Proposed defaults for review at sync are below.

limits module of fahog-kahop:
CAPS = {
    "fraeth": 189,
    "drumir": 842,
}

## Tuning

The receipt mailer (Almsgate) batches donation receipts and sends through the Thornquay relay. On-call: if the queue backs up, resist the urge to crank batch size — the relay rate-limits per connection, and bigger batches just mean bigger retries. Scale worker count first, then shorten the flush interval. Dedupe window must stay longer than the retry horizon or donors get duplicate receipts, which generates tickets. All knobs live in one place and are read at worker start. Current production values follow.

tuning table, kajop-yafof:
QUOTAS = {
    "wenath": 10,
    "ulaael": 5,
}

## Building Access — Spares Room (Hullbrook Annex)

Contractors: the spare hardware room is down the east corridor on the ground floor, third door on the left. Sign in at the front desk first and grab a visitor lanyard. Anything you take out, jot it in the blue logbook — yes, even the little stuff. The door self-locks, so don't wedge it. To get in, punch in the code below.

staff pass of hagug-taguf = bdg-HJ-9